What are Scheduling Skills? A Comprehensive Guide Introduction
Introduction
Scheduling is a critical aspect of project management, which is essential for successful completion of any project. The process of scheduling involves planning, organizing, and managing time resources to ensure the timely delivery of a project. In order to do this effectively, project managers must possess strong scheduling skills.
Whether you’re a seasoned project manager or just starting your career, improving your scheduling skills can help you manage your projects better and deliver more successful outcomes. In this comprehensive guide, we’ll discuss what scheduling skills are, why they’re important, and the key skills you need to master.
What are Scheduling Skills?
Scheduling skills refer to the abilities necessary to manage and organize resources and tasks to achieve project goals and objectives within a specified time frame. These skills involve a combination of technical and managerial competencies, which project managers must possess in order to create effective project schedules.
What are the Key Components of Scheduling Skills?
There are several key components of scheduling skills that project managers must master, including:
1. Time Management
Time management is the ability to prioritize tasks, allocate resources, and manage time effectively to ensure that project milestones and deadlines are met.
2. Resource Allocation
Resource allocation is the ability to allocate resources effectively to ensure that all stakeholders are appropriately allocated the necessary resources needed to complete their assigned tasks on time.
3. Risk Management
Risk management is the ability to identify, evaluate, and manage potential risks that could impact the project schedule.
4. Communication Skills
Communication skills are essential for effective scheduling, as project managers must communicate effectively with stakeholders to ensure everyone is on the same page.
Why is Scheduling Important?
Scheduling is important for several reasons, including:
1. Ensuring Project Success
Proper scheduling ensures that projects are completed on time, within budget, and meet all project objectives and goals.
2. Resource Optimization
Effective scheduling ensures that resources are used efficiently, avoiding unnecessary waste or overlaps.
3. Better Time Management
Scheduling allows project managers to manage time effectively, ensuring that tasks are prioritized and executed in order of importance and deadlines.
4. Early Identification of Potential Problems
Scheduling provides early warning signs of potential problems such as delays or issues that may impact the project timeline, allowing project managers to devise strategies to overcome them.
Key Skills for Effective Scheduling
There are several key skills that project managers must possess to schedule effectively. These include:
1. Attention to Detail
Project managers must have sharp attention to detail, as even the slightest error in planning can lead to delays or overrun costs.
2. Flexibility
Project managers must be flexible and adaptable, allowing them to adjust schedules in the face of unexpected issues or changes in circumstances.
3. Critical Thinking
Scheduling requires critical thinking skills, as project managers must evaluate various factors and make informed decisions to ensure the project schedule.
4. Time Management
Effective time management is critical to scheduling, allowing project managers to balance conflicting demands and allocate time effectively.
5. Communication
Project managers must be excellent communicators, conveying complex information to stakeholders in a clear and concise manner.
Best Practices for Effective Scheduling
Effective scheduling requires adherence to best practices, including:
1. Clearly Define Project Goals
Projects must have clearly defined goals and objectives, allowing project managers to create realistic schedules that meet project expectations.
2. Break Down Tasks
Project managers should break down complex projects into smaller, more manageable tasks to ensure that deadlines and milestones are met.
3. Utilize Scheduling Software
Scheduling software can help project managers manage complex projects, assign tasks and resources, and track progress.
4. Develop Contingency Plans
Project managers should always develop contingency plans to address potential risk factors such as unforeseen delays or changes to project requirements.
The Bottom Line
Scheduling is an essential component of project management, requiring project managers to possess strong organizational, analytical, and communication skills. By mastering scheduling skills, project managers can ensure project success, optimize resources, and manage time effectively, leading to better project outcomes and stakeholder satisfaction.